Getting to the Gurten Summit Walking Loop

Start your journey at the Wabern station located very near the Bern city center area. You can choose to take the funicular or hike up the green mountain side. Most families prefer the quick funicular ride for a very relaxing start to their day. Check the Gurten funicular vs walking trail comparison to decide which option is best for you.

The funicular runs every fifteen minutes during the peak travel hours in the year 2026. A return ticket costs around eleven Swiss Francs for all adults visiting the mountain summit. Children under six years old usually travel for free on this specific funicular transport line. This makes the trip very affordable for large families visiting the beautiful country of Switzerland.

Once at the top, head directly toward the main park entrance near the mountain station. You will find many clear signs for the summit walking loop at this location. The path is fully paved and remains suitable for all types of modern baby strollers. It offers a very smooth walking experience for parents with small kids and toddlers.

Detailed Itinerary for the Summit Walking Loop

The loop begins at the mountain station and heads directly toward the tall wooden tower. This easy trail takes about forty-five minutes to complete at a very slow pace. You will walk through lush green meadows and several shaded forest patches during the trek. It is one of the best Gurten mountain hiking trails for beginners and young children.

Follow the yellow trail markers to stay on the correct path throughout the whole walk. The first section leads you directly to the famous and tall wooden observation tower. Climbing the tower provides panoramic views of the snowy Bernese Oberland peaks in the distance. Make sure to keep your camera ready for some truly amazing family photos here.

Continue the walk toward the eastern side of the wide mountain plateau after the tower. You will see grazing cows and traditional Swiss farm buildings along the quiet path. The trail remains mostly flat with very few steep sections for kids to climb. This ensures that young children can walk the entire distance without getting too tired.

Fun Activities for Kids on the Gurten Loop

The Gurten park features a massive playground located right near the summit walking loop. Children can enjoy the miniature train ride for a very small fee in 2026. There is also a large climbing structure and several interactive water play areas nearby. These activities keep kids entertained for many hours between the different walking sections.

Visit the Kleine Gurten area for more interactive family fun during your afternoon mountain visit. You will find a wooden marble run and a thrilling summer toboggan track here. The toboggan run costs six Swiss Francs per ride for all adults and children. It offers a very exciting descent down the green and grassy mountain slopes.

Dining and Picnic Spots Near the Summit

Families can choose between several excellent dining spots located near the summit walking loop. The self-service restaurant offers healthy meals and various quick snacks for all hungry visitors. You will find high chairs and several child-friendly menus available for all families here. It is a great place to refuel after finishing your morning walk around the summit.

Many locals prefer to use the public barbecue areas found on the mountain summit. These spots provide free wood and clean grills for your family picnic in 2026. You just need to bring your own sausages and fresh bread from Bern city. This is a very popular weekend activity for many local families and tourists.

There are several grassy areas perfect for laying down a large and comfortable picnic blanket. You can enjoy your meal while looking at the beautiful city of Bern below you. Frequently Asked Questions

How long is the Gurten summit walking loop for families?

The loop is approximately 2.5 kilometers long and takes about 45 minutes to finish. It is a very easy trail with minimal elevation gain for young children and toddlers. The path is well-marked and easy to follow throughout the entire mountain park.

Is the Gurten summit walking loop stroller friendly for parents?

Yes, the entire path is either paved or made of very smooth and flat gravel. You can easily push a standard stroller throughout the whole walking loop without any trouble. There are no stairs or steep obstacles on this specific family-friendly mountain trail.

What are the opening hours for Gurten Park in 2026?

Gurten Park is open 24 hours a day, but the funicular has specific operating limits. The funicular usually runs from 7 AM until nearly midnight every day of the week. Most attractions and restaurants typically open around 9 AM and close by 6 PM.
